Nokia, Qualcomm Consolidate Patent Battles
Feb 25, 2008, 3:44 PM by Eric M. Zeman
Nokia and Qualcomm have made some progress in their ongoing legal battles concerning patents and cell phone technology. While none of the litigation has been settled, both companies agreed to refrain from filing any new lawsuits, put some of the cases on hold, and combine several of the proceedings to speed up the process. The firms have sued one another over hundreds of millions of dollars worth of mobile technology patents. The new, consolidated case goes before the U.S. District Court in Delaware beginning July 21.
